Illinois HB4111 mandates public higher education institutions to adopt policies allowing student withdrawals under extenuating circumstances.
Illinois HB4111 amends the Public Higher Education Act to require all public institutions of higher education to implement policies that permit students to withdraw under extenuating circumstances. These circumstances include illness, injury, hospitalization, and mental health issues. The policy must also include a provision for prorated refunds of tuition, fees, and room and board costs for the semester during which the student withdraws. This Act is set to take effect on January 1, 2027.
